Regional Director of College Success
Position Overview: IDEA Public Schools’ vision is to become the largest producer of low-income college graduates. As a leading charter organization, IDEA Public Schools is on track to make this vision a reality. The Director of College Success is responsible for the strategy and follow through of all college readiness and matriculation initiatives and support and coaching of Directors of College Counseling and College Counselors.
Location: This is a full-time position based in El Paso, TX, with priority given to candidates who live in El Paso or who are willing to relocate.
Compensation & Benefits:
Salaries for people entering this role typically fall between $69,700 and $85,100, commensurate with relevant experience and qualifications and in alignment with internal equity. This role is also eligible for a performance bonus based on team performance and goal attainment.
Additionally, we offer medical, dental, vision, and supplemental benefits as well as retirement plans and a generous vacation package. You can find more information about our benefits at https://ideapublicschools.org/careers/benefits/.
